The Math Behind the Minimal
Calculating 53 × 59 might seem straightforward, but let’s break it down:
53 × 59 = (50 + 3) × (60 – 1) = 50×60 – 1×60 + 3×60 – 3×1 = 3000 – 60 + 180 – 3 = 3000 + 120 – 3 = 3127.
This method highlights efficiency—using strategic breakdowns to arrive at 3,127 with minimal mental effort.
